Technology hugely contributes to the global business process and covers every aspect of human life.Holland and Bardoel (2016) This research focuses on phishing case study analysis, anti-phishing awareness and comparative analysis between the various existing anti-phishing frameworks. Using peer-reviewed research, this study offers an in-depth review of the concept of Phishing’s by providing explanations on the motivation of phishing attacks, making analysis of case studies and comparative analysis between the existing anti-phishing frameworks. Phishing is a technological scam that has undergone an evolution over the years and has grown into a massive enterprise for scammers.Gupta et al. (2017) This researched and analysed information on new and improvised means of how digital users are scammed without their concern and knowledge. According to research by Home Depot , The United States and Canada alone have reported a loss of $62 million to scams.Shu et al. (2017) Through the literature review, the aim is to inform the organisation’s employees of all malicious crimes by scammers, list preventive measures for such crimes and educate as it relates to phishing emails.Shu et al. (2017) This research attempts to create a tool that educates the employees on the types of phishing, their causes and the preventive measures necessary against phishing attacks.
